How much space do I need?

Most offices are discussed in terms of square footage. This is not always easy to visualise especially if you are more used to talking in meters. As a general rule you are usually looking at 100 sqft per employee across the whole space including amenities and communal areas. At Open Space as the communal areas and amenities are already accounted for, so we would expect 50-75 sqft to be ample per person in the offices themselves. However, every business is different and space required is also determined by other factors such as: storage, sofas, printers and meeting space to name a few.
